For supporting/contributing/joining the WTSP Project, there are four ways/stages as follows:
(a) Supporting and Contributing to the WTSP from outside the Project without becoming a Member.
Describe your own Web site, or visit and describe various Web sites around you either in English or else in your own national language, and contribute the draft descriptions/suggestions to the Project by sending them to WTSP Members in your country (or directly to the Project Leader) via email. Please avoid from commercial/advertizing stances. Your drafts will be used by the Members as the basic description or comments or recommendations about the sites, while citing your name as a Contributor.
(b) Becoming a Member of WTSP, and working only in your own (non-English) national language.
In many countries in the world, people speak non-English national languages , and hence most of Web sites are written in such languages. Hence:
You are invited to become a Member of WTSP and to describe such non-English Web sites in your own language and edit the List of Sites in your county. You may collaborate with some WTSP Members (c) in your country.(c) Joining the WTSP Project as a regular Member working in English (and in your own language).
You will voluntarily work to describe/edit various Web sites in your country (or otherwise in your scope across the world) to introduce them in English to the whole world. If you are in non-English speaking country, you will need to translate the descriptions in your own language (contributed by people in (a) and in (b)) into English. Your descriptions will become a part of documents for your Country, for your Region (e.g., Europe, Asia, etc.), and for the whole world. You are encouraged to review and comment/revise any other documents written by various Members, and to suggest/describe any Web sites in the world, in the borderless manner across the world.
Once the WTSP documents for the whole world are completed, you will find it worthy of introducing them to the people in your country, maybe in English or in your own language after translation.(d) Joining the WTSP Project as an active/leading Member working in English (and in your own non-English language).
Our WTSP Project needs a number of active/leading Members, who work taking responsibility for editing documents for Country (especially big ones like Russia, USA, China, etc), for Region, and for the whole world.
And we would like to have people who work particularly in the scope of various categories of fields and methodologies (in and around TRIZ) across the world.
Members working as staff for technical support may be necessary as well.
We wish to have all these active members on a voluntary basis.

Organizing a Team; Some Roles we need
Besides the ordinary roles as Members, we need Members playing the following roles:
Country Editor: A Member who represents each country for preparing the documents, finalizing for publicizing, and later introduce the WTSP outputs to the country. (In case of big countries like Russia and USA, we may have multiple Country Editors.) In case of non-English language speaking countries, Country Editors play important roles for preparing the documents and for later introducing the WTSP outputs to their country people.
SIG (Special Interest Group) Editor: A Member or a group of Members who have common interest on any specipic theme (e.g., methodology, field of application, etc., across TRIZ or around-TRIZ) across countires may voluntarily form a SIG. SIG should assign its coordinator (called SIG Editor) on a voluntary basis and keep communication with the Project Leader. SIGs may contribute their WTSP Catalog manuscripts directly to the Project Leader. (Jun. 30, 2020)
Regional Editors: One or multiple Members who take care of the documents of all the countries in each Region, and coordinating the Members in each Region.
Global Co-Editors: Several Members who jointly participate in decision making and take care of the whole activities of WTSP Project, especially responsible for publicizing the outputs.
Project Leader: One of Global Co-Editors, who represents the WTSP Project and is responsible for the final decision making.
Special Aspects Members: Members who take care of the WTSP Project in some special aspects, e.g., categorizing relevant fields and methodologies and preparing documents with such categorization; designing final outputs, etc.
Technical Support Members: Members who support the technical editorial work for editing/updating the documents and for displaying publicly.
All these roles are to be assigned on the voluntary basis.
